THE funeral has taken place in Kelty of tragic toddler Madison Horn.

Hundreds of villagers lined the streets as Madison's tiny white coffin was carried through Kelty by a carriage drawn by two white horses adorned with pink livery.

Mourners were urged to wear pink for the funeral, which took place at Kelty Parish Church around lunchtime before heading on to Beath Cemetery.

MSP and former Fife Council leader Alex Rowley was among the mourners and earlier he said earlier, "This is a very close-knit community of Kelty and people have all been shocked that this could have happened to a young child." An appeal in the village to help the family with the funeral costs raised more than £5000 while nearly 600 people turned out for a lantern tribute to the tot.

Kevin Park (26) has been charged with Madison's murder.
